The COPD Score in 54772, Wheeler, Wisconsin is 59 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

88.72 percent of the population in 54772 drive to work alone. 2.68 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 50.48 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 14.15 percent of the residents in 54772 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.20 members with about 2.34 cars available per household.

An estimate of 88.70 percent of the residents in 54772 has some form of health insurance. 33.52 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 65.52 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 54772 would have to travel an average of 14.02 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Mayo Clinic Health System-Red Cedar Inc .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 54772, Wheeler, Wisconsin.

As of , an estimate of 1,044 residents live in 54772 with a median age of 42.3 years. 21.36 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 14.27 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 39.70 percent of the residents in 54772 is currently married, and 18.28 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 54772 is $5,922.58.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 54772 is approximately $933. The median household spends about 15.75 percent of their income on housing.
